Why Choose a Chair with Ottoman?
Understanding the Context
A chair paired with an ottoman is more than an aesthetic choice—it’s a functional upgrade. The ottoman serves as a footrest, additional seating, or even storage, making it ideal for small or multi-use spaces. Here’s a closer look at the key advantages:
1. Enhanced Comfort
The ottoman provides a perfect resting spot for feet, enhancing comfort during casual gatherings, relaxing time on the couch, or reading sessions. Some ottomans are padded with high-density foam and covered in elegant fabrics or upholstery, elevating both the look and wearability of the seat.
2. Space-Saving Solutions
In compact living environments or rooms with limited floor space, an ottoman doubles up—offering seating when needed and serving as a neat storage container for blankets, magazines, or winter gear. This dual functionality is a game-changer in small apartments or minimalist homes.
3. Stylish Aesthetic Appeal
Available in a vast range of designs, colors, materials, and finishes, chairs with ottomans complement diverse interior styles—from mid-century modern and Scandinavian to rustic farmhouse and contemporary. Many models combine sleek metal frames with woven or velvet cushions, adding texture and sophistication to any room.

4. Versatility Across Spaces
From casual living rooms to entryways, bedrooms, dens, and kid’s spaces, the chair with ottoman adapts effortlessly. It’s perfect for:
- Remote workstations seeking extra seating
- Guest rooms needing unexpected comfort
- Playrooms offering both seating and fun foot-stooting
- Entry accents doubling as minimalist decor
5. Enhanced Social Flow
In open-plan spaces, a centrally placed chair with ottoman encourages interaction—providing a casual seating option without impeding movement. It invites moments of connection, perfect for siblings sharing a bedroom or guests lounging together.
How to Style Your Chair with Ottoman
- Match Your Style: Choose an ottoman in burlap and leather for rustic appeal, or a metallic frame with suede lining for sleek modernity.
- Color Coordination: Use the ottoman as a pop of color or a neutral match to complement your chair’s upholstery.
- Placement Tips: Position near a sofa for foot support, or in a cozy corner with a glass table for reflective luxury.
- Material Mix: Combine textures—wooden frames, woven fabric, velvet cushions, or marble tops—to create visual depth.

Top Materials & Design Trends
| Material | Benefits |
|----------------------|---------------------------------------------|
| Leather & Faux Leather | Durable, easy to clean, timeless look |
| Woven Rattan | Natural texture, tropical vibe, breathable |
| Velvet & Fabric | Rich, soft, ideal for cozy, intimate spaces |
| Wooden Frames | Rustic, sturdy, fits traditional/modern styles |
Current Trends:
- Oversized ottomans with compact chairs for bold seating clusters
- Modular designs that expand from a single chair into larger seating clusters
- Neutral tones with small pops of jewel-toned fabrics or hardware accents
Practical Tips for Maintenance
- Clean fabric ottomans regularly with a damp cloth and mild cleaner.
- Condition leather surfaces annually to preserve suppleness.
- Check frames for stability, especially in larger or multi-user settings.
- Use washable cushions where available to maintain freshness.
